What LEED v4.1 -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design: Location and Transport, Sustainable Sites, Water Efficiency, Energy and Atmosphere, Materials and Resources, Indoor Environmental Quality requires
LEED v4.1 establishes a framework for certifying sustainable buildings across design, construction, and operations phases, requiring projects to meet all prerequisites and earn points through credit compliance. Certification levels are determined by total points earned: Certified (40-49), Silver (50-59), Gold (60-79), and Platinum (80+).
